Follows #7, which generalized the two README passages that justified the tailtui.toml template by naming a specific shipped Omarchy theme and addressing the reader in the second person.

Per the standing documentation workflow, every phase ends with a CLAUDE.md update. This adds the Phase 33 entry: what the wording was, what it is now, and the rule it sets — public-facing docs describe the class of problem, not a named third-party theme that fails at it, while internal notes may stay specific (the Phase 30 entry keeps its concrete reference deliberately, since the mapping decision it records only makes sense against the concrete case).

Docs-only, CLAUDE.md alone. No version bump.
